Phosphate Buffered Saline (PBS) is a commonly used buffer solution in biological research with a wide range of applications. PBS functions to maintain isotonicity, balanced osmotic pressure, ionic strength, and pH buffering. The permeability and ion concentration of PBS are similar to those of the human body (isotonic), making it non-toxic to most cells. PBS does not alter the structure or biological properties of proteins, ensuring that intact and active substances participate in biological reactions under optimal conditions. Therefore, PBS is the preferred choice for generally active biological preparations.
